* ar71xx: Unify ath10k calibration data loadingJohn Crispin2015-07-071-12/+49
| | | | | | | | | | | | | Currently one board uses the "proper" way of providing firmware with the name ath10k/cal-pci-<pci address>.bin, whereas other boards patch board.bin template in preinit and rely on a custom ath10k patch to use calibration data from the template. This patch makes all boards use the first method. Signed-off-by: Matti Laakso <malaakso@elisanet.fi> SVN-Revision: 46244

* ar71xx: Buffalo WZR-HP-AG300H LED supportGabor Juhos2012-08-291-0/+51
An improved LED support for Buffalo WZR-HP-AG300H. There will be two new packages to go with this patch (ar922x-led-fix-hotplug and ar922x-led-fix-init). These packages essentially perform the same task of disabling "JTAG over GPIO pins" function which is currently required for LEDs on AR922x emac GPIO to work, and are both considered a temporary fix that circumvent this problem.
